Nikitia regular old TVs can display 480 lines of information. The computer screen you're using is probably displaying at least 600 or 768 lines. HDTVs can display either 720 or 1080 lines of data.
The HDTV specification was created in the early 90's (I believe) when TV's were about 27" and square.
When you take the larger HDTV number of lines, 1080, and stretch them to the size of that TV you either need to use really big dots on these lines or put space between them.
